- Description
- Distilled in 1981 at North Port Brechin and aged 42 years in a refill hogshead, this Highland whisky captures a distillery no longer in operation. The extended maturation has polished the spirit into something mellow and contemplative. For those seeking historical Highland character and rare distillery provenance.
